This is what I do for summoning/slayer/combat....

 

 

 

This is the best armour defence you can get from barrows. Boots/gauntlets are optional but there is nothing that is a whole lot better.

 

 

 

these stats can be found by searching barrows armour stats on google search...zybez has great charts on bonuses. all of this by todays prices will cost around 2.1mish...that might have changed from the 2 days ago that i checked it. But you get the rough price.

 

 

 

Dharoks chest/legs

 

Torag helm

 

Dragon boots

 

Dragon gauntlets

 

rune defender or obsidian shield your preference ( i choose defender)

 

Str amulet

 

ring of wealth (just cuz)

 

obby cape

 

and of course your choice of weapon.

 

 

 

And go train slayer cuz slayer monsters drop A LOT of charms. I trained slayer from 40-50 and was able to get summoning up to 48with the charms I picked up. By using the armour set up shown above you will have very good armour w/ whatever weapon you choose and you will be very effective at training slayer and getting charms... By following this guide you will train up to 3 skills at a time...a combat skill/slayer/and summoning.

 

 

 

This set-up leaves you plenty of cash to work w/ summoning. (assuming you could pretty much afford guthans).

I have both.

 

 

 

I use bunyip with SGS.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Guthans is nice for lower levels because it can actually heal quite a lot, quite fast.

 

 

 

Bunyip is great when you have higher melee stats because you just need a bit of healing.
